Enable
Use the enable command to enable the negotiation of BOD. Enabling BOD allows
the link to allocate additional bandwidth when necessary.
Syntax:
enable bod

List
Use the list command to display the current MP configuration.
Syntax:
list
Example:
list
Idle timer = 0 (fixed circuit)
Outbound calls = allowed
Dialout MP Link net = 7
Max fragment size = 750
Min fragment size = 375
Maximum number of active links = 2
Links associated with this MP bundle:
net number 7
net number 8
BAP enabled
Add bandwidth percentage = 90
Drop bandwidth percentage = 70
Bandwidth test interval (sec) = 15
Idle timer
The setting of the idle timer for this circuit in seconds.
A setting of 0 indicates a fixed circuit.A nonzero setting configures a
dial-on-demand MP circuit that will be brought down when the circuit is idle
for the specified number of seconds The circuit is reactivated when network
traffic resumes.
Outbound calls
Specifies whether the interface is configured to initiate outbound calls. If the
interface cannot initiate outbound calls, this line is not displayed.
Inbound calls
Specifies whether the interface is configured to initiate inbound calls. If the
interface cannot accept inbound calls, this line is not displayed.
